Abstract
The present invention relates to a kind of outdoor without foundation pit installation elevator computer room control cabinet.It includes cabinet body, Air Filter, heat-conducting plate and fan that a kind of outdoor, which installs elevator computer room control cabinet additional without foundation pit, and the cabinet body is internally provided with sound-proof material, and the side of the cabinet body is provided with air inlet, and air outlet is arranged in the side of the cabinet body.The present invention in cabinet body by being provided with heat-conducting plate, connection needs the element to radiate on heat-conducting plate, the heat that element generates quickly is exported by heat-conducting plate, thermally conductive copper post imports heat on the heat dissipation skates connected on the outside of cabinet body, heat dissipation skates increase the contact area with air, heat is quickly carried out to shed, the mode of contact heat dissipation is main radiating mode, traditional air-flow is avoided to heat the mode of heat dissipation, there are more dust in the environment of elevator cabinet, avoid the type of cooling the bringing into dust of blowing, internal element surface is polluted, influence the use of element.

Fig. 1-3 is please referred to, it is a kind of outdoor without foundation pit installation elevator computer room control cabinet comprising cabinet body 1, is led at Air Filter 6
Hot plate 9 and fan 13, cabinet body 1 are internally provided with sound-proof material 2, and the side of cabinet body 1 is provided with air inlet 3, and the side of cabinet body 1 is set
Air outlet 4 is set, the two sides of air inlet 3 are provided with clamping groove 5, and it is connected with magnetic patch 7 in clamping groove 5, connects Air Filter 6 on magnetic patch 7,
Lateral mounting plate 8 is provided in cabinet body 1, the upper end in cabinet body 1 is provided with heat-conducting plate 9, and the side of heat-conducting plate 9 connects conduction copper
Column 10, one end connection heat dissipation skates 11 of thermally conductive copper post 10, the inside of heat dissipation skates 11 connect motor 12, and the side of motor 12 is defeated
Outlet connects fan 13, and the bottom of cabinet body 1 connects pedestal 14.
The air inlet 3 and air outlet 4 of the two sides setting opposition of cabinet body 1, air inlet 3 and air outlet 4 are arranged in same level
On line, the air inlet 3 and air outlet 4 that are opposed by the two sides of cabinet body 1 carry out the auxiliary heat dissipation inside cabinet body 1, avoid in cabinet body 1
The superheating phenomenon of portion's environment.
Sound-proof material 2 is inlaid in cabinet body 1, certain thickness is arranged in sound-proof material 2, carries out by the sound-proof material 2 inlayed in cabinet body 1
The elimination of noise, the noise for avoiding element from operating is excessive, impacts.
The two sides of air inlet 3 and air outlet 4 are respectively provided with symmetrical clamping groove 5, and clamping groove 5 matches with magnetic patch 7, pass through magnetic
The Air Filter 6 that block 7 connects carries out dust-proof, avoids the circulation of gas in air inlet 3 and air outlet 4 from causing the entrance of dust, to inside
Element causes surface contamination, influences the actual use of element, and the absorption connection of magnetic patch 7, is easily installed disassembly, cleaning replacement is just
It is prompt.
Be provided in cabinet body 1 it is symmetrical be transversely mounted plate 8, the both ends of mounting plate 8 pass through side in bolt and cabinet body 1
It is fixed, the component for not needing heat dissipation is connected by lateral mounting plate 8, lower installation site will not generate the aggregation of heat,
And install convenient.
The side of heat-conducting plate 9 is connected with symmetrical thermally conductive copper post 10, the multiple laterally settings of the side connection of thermally conductive copper post 10
Heat dissipation skates 11, heat dissipation skates 11 are that annulus is distributed, heat-conducting plate 9 is used to connect the component that radiates of needs, and heat-conducting plate 9 is led
The thermal efficiency is high, can reach heat derives quickly through thermally conductive copper post 10, the quick conductive that the skates 11 that radiate can carry out heat dissipates
Out, the wind-cooling heat dissipating that tradition accelerates gas circulation is avoided, the dust of air is brought into, the pollution of element surface is caused, is influenced
The using effect of element.
The center of heat dissipation skates 11 is arranged in motor 12, and motor 12 connect with external power supply, driven by motor 12
Fan 13 accelerates the flowing of extraneous gas, carries out rapid cooling.
